Une info 
à proposer ?
Contactez-nous !

Installer la ROM GingerReal en Kitchen sur votre Galaxy S

Aujourd'hui je vous propose un tutoriel pour installer l'excellente ROM de @redmaner de chez xda. Elle serait actuellement installée sur plus de 100'000 Galaxy S à travers le monde.

GingerReal pour Galaxy S


Avertissement

  • Ni moi, ni ce site ne pourra être tenu pour responsable si votre téléphone était rendu inutilisable.
  • Ce tutoriel est relativement long et compliqué mais je ferai au mieux pour le rendre accessible à tous
  • Cette manipulation va effacer toutes vos données (application, réglages, comptes).
  • Ce tutoriel peut être exécuté de n'importe quelle base, peut importe votre configuration actuelle.
  • Les seuls pré-requis sont du temps libre et un Galaxy S avec plus de 75% de batterie et l'accès au mode Download et Recovery via la combinaison des trois touches

Introduction

Ce tutoriel va se dérouler en plusieurs étapes:

  • Installation du firmware I9000XXJVQ
  • Flash du kernel Semaphore, root et installation du CMW Recovery
  • Préparation de la ROM Custom type Kitchen (choix du Kernel, des application, du modem et autres petites choses)
  • Installation de la ROM Custom GingerReal

Caractéristiques de la ROM GingerReal

  • Basée sur les firmwares I9000XXJVK/B/H/O/P/Q 2.3.3/2.3.4 Gingerbread
  • Thème Vert Gingerbread 
  • Kernel Semaphore intégré
  • ClockworkMod (CWM) Recovery intégré
  • 9 Lockscreens disponibles
  • Bootanimation GingerReal Custom (Si Kernel compatible, sinon SGS2 Bootanimation)
  • Smart Updater-script (CWM 2+3 compatible)
  • TouchWiz Launcher thémé
  • Power Menu étendu
  • JUPA engine V2.0.7 (GingerReal optimized):
  •   CFQ I/O sheduler
  •   Juwe's ramscript
  •   Kernel scheduler
  •   Deadline scheduler
  •   SD-card readtweak
  •   Effective tweak coorrparation
  • Animation Gingerbread CRT Screen-Off
  • Grande liste d'APNs incluse
  • Deodexée + Zipalignée
  • Root et Busybox inclus
  • SIP Support - Wifi/3g
  • GRU (GingerRealUpdater) Thèmes + Addons
  • Conseils et fonds d'écran GingerReal

Fichiers nécessaires

J'ai tout rassemblé dans cette archive: GingerReal_All_Files.zip

Elle contient:

  • Odin 1.7
  • Le PIT512 (s1_odin_20100512.pit)
  • Le firmware I9000XXJVQ (CODE.tar, MODEM.tar et CSC.tar)
  • Le kernel Semaphore (Semaphore_kernel_JVQ_1.3.0.tar)
  • La ROM Custom GingerReal V8.0 (à mettre à la racine de la sdcard du téléphone, dans /mnt/sdcard)
  • Le dossier de Kitchen (gr-kitchen-jvq)

1. Installation du firmware I9000XXJVQ

Note: Mis à part Odin, tout les fichier nécessaires à cette partie du tuto se situent dans le sous-dossier "I9000XXJVQ"

  • Ouvrir Odin 1.7
  • Cocher la case Re-Partition
  • Placer dans la case PIT le fichier s1_odin_20100512.pit
  • Placer dans la case PDA le fichier CODE.tar
  • Placer dans la case PHONE le fichier MODEM.tar
  • Placer dans la case CSC le fichier CSC.tar

Flash I9000XXJVQ

  • Éteindre son Galaxy S et le lancer en mode Download (Volume BAS + HOME + POWER)
  • Le brancher à son Ordinateur 
  • Une fois le téléphone reconnu (case allumée en jaune), appuyer sur START
  • Patienter jusqu'à la fin du flash, le téléphone redémarrera seul à la fin

Tout c'est bien passé ? Alors c'est bon, étape 1. terminée. Passons à la deuxième étape.

2. Root et installation du CWM Recovery

  • Ouvrir Odin
  • Ne PAS cocher Re-Partition
  • Ne PAS mettre de PIT
  • Placer dans la case PDA le fichier Semaphore_kernel_JVQ_1.3.0.tar

GingerReal galaxy S

On répète ce qu'on a fait l'étape précédente:

  • Éteindre son Galaxy S et le lancer en mode Download (Volume BAS + HOME + POWER)
  • Le brancher à son Ordinateur
  • Une fois le téléphone reconnu (case allumée en jaune), appuyer sur START
  • Patienter jusqu'à la fin du flash, le téléphone redémarrera seul à la fin

Voilà, étape deux terminée, vous êtes maintenant rooté et le CWM Recovery est installé.

Note: Personne ne vous empêche de vous arrêter là si vous en avez envie.

Maintenant on passe aux choses sérieuses.

3. Préparer la ROM (Kitchen)

Note: Ne surtout pas renommer le dossier "gr-kitchen-jvq" ni ses sous-dossiers.

La ROM GingerReal est fourni avec un "kit kitchen" permettant de choisir quel seront les application, le kernel ou encore le Modem installés lors du flash de la ROM via le Mode Recovery. La ROM elle-même (GingerReal-V8.0-Master_Edition.zip) ne contient que le stricte necessaire (Dialer, Messages, Calendrier, Appareil Photo, etc.). Si vous ne mettez pas le kit à la racine de votre sdcard interne avant l'installation très peu de choses seront installées (pas de galerie, pas de lecteur musique, etc.)

Alors on va commencer notre petite cuisine.

Le premier sous-dossier est /data/app, il contient:

  Nitrality: ceux qui la connaisse la garderont sûrement, ceux qui ne la connaisse pas je vous invite également à la garder pour la découvrir.

  PimpMyCPU: Application pour gérer l'overclocking et l'undervolting, si vous avez l'intention de changer le kernel par un qui ne gère pas l'OC et l'UV vous pouvez la supprimer.

Le deuxième sous-dossier, /kernel, est vide il ne sert que si vous voulez remplacer le kernel par défaut (Semaphore) par votre kernel préféré. Si tel est le cas, il faut placer dans ce dossier le fichier "zImage" que l'on trouve en décompressant l'archive .tar du kernel que l'on flashe habituellement via Odin.

Troisième sous-dossier, /modem. Il est également vide, même chose que pour le kernel, si vous voulez remplacer le modem par défaut (JVQ) par un autre il faut décompresser l'archive où il se trouve, prendre le fichier "modem.bin" et le placer dans ce dossier.

Dernier sous-dossier et non des moindres, /system. Il contient, lui-même, trois autres sous-dossiers. Le premier, /app, contient les applications, systèmes, manquantes dont je vous parlais plus haut. Je ne vais pas détailler toutes les application, ce serait trop long. Je ne vous donne qu'un seul conseil, c'est de ne pas supprimer d'application dont vous n'êtes pas sûr de ne jamais avoir besoin.

Note: Si vous voulez ajouter des applications à la ROM, mettez-les dans /data/app. Si vous les mettez dans /system/app, cela ne marchera pas.

Autre sous-dossier de /system, /lib. Il contient un fichier necessaire si vous avez gardé le clavier Swype dans /system/app. Si vous l'avez supprimé, vous pouvez également supprimer ce fichier-ci.

Enfin, le dernier sous-dossier de /system, /bootanimation, lui, contient une bootanimation différente de celle incluse dans la ROM (personnellement je préfère celle de la ROM). Vous pouvez la remplacer par celle de votre choix, en n'oubliant pas de la renommer en bootanimation.zip. Ou simplement la supprimer pour garder celle de la ROM

Voilà on a fait le tour de kit kitchen, dès que le votre est prêt, vous pouvez le placer à la racine de votre sdcard (/mnt/sdcard) côte à côte avec la ROM (GingerReal-V8.0-Master_Edition.zip) que nous allons nous empresser de flasher.

4. Installation de la ROM Custom

  • S'assurer que la ROM et le kit Kitchen sont bien à la racine de la sdcard de votre Galaxy S
  • Éteindre votre téléphone
  • Le démarrer en mode Recovery (Volume HAUT + HOME + Power)
  • Installer la ROM:
  •   install zip from sdcard
  •   choose zip from sdcard
  •   GingerReal-V8.0-Master_Edition.zip
  •   Yes - Install GingerReal-V8.0-Master_Edition.zip
  • La ROM va s'installer
  • Une fois l'installation terminée, faites "Go Back" puis enfin "reboot system now"

Voilà vous avez terminé d'installer la ROM GingerReal cuisiné, ou pas, à votre sauce.

Enjoy !

Quelques captures prise par moi-même

GingerReal Galaxy S